Hendricken, Father Thomas F., Waterbury, Connecticut, to Bishop Francis P. McFarland of, Hartford, Connecticut, 1867 February 5

 Item
Identifier: CDHT I-1-c

Scope and Contents

Either his trip to Providence or the change in weather brought on him a severe attack of asthma which has kept him in bed since. Father John McCabe has been suffering a week from rheumatism. This explains their absence from the conference. Father Michael B. Roddon is ill with lung fever but thought delirious is not considered dangerously ill. :: I-1-c A.L.S. 1p. 12mo.
